
Apparently inspired by the 'Very British Problems' Twitter account, the film sees Fry outlines the British penchant for cheering when glassware is dropped, tutting in disapproval at long queues and unpronouncable town names like Llanfairpwllgwyngyllgogerychwyrndrobwllllantysiliogogogoch.
The ad was written by Graham Linehan, the creator of sitcoms Father Ted and The IT Crowd.
